Thailand Green Tourism Initiatives You Can Experience
Community-Based Tourism in Thailand
South African travellers love authentic village experiences where tourism income directly benefits local communities. These programmes include:
-
Homestays in rural Thai villages
-
Local cooking classes using organic produce
-
Handicraft workshops with village artisans
-
Cultural exchange with ethnic hill tribes
Wildlife Conservation & Ethical Experiences
Thailand has transformed its wildlife tourism model:
-
Ethical elephant sanctuaries (observation only)
-
Sea turtle conservation projects
-
Coral reef restoration programs
-
National park eco-treks with trained local rangers
Eco-Friendly Accommodation Across Thailand
Thailand now offers:
-
Solar-powered jungle lodges
-
Zero-waste beachfront resorts
-
Green-certified city hotels
-
Eco-luxury villas with rainwater harvesting and energy efficiency
